## Handover: Fabrikell Test-Data Factory

The factory library seeds staging fixtures nightly; support mostly just needs to re-run `fabrikell seed` when tickets mention stale data. Ownership moves from Daro to Ilse this sprint. If the seeding service account gets locked, the recovery flow asks for a passphrase, and the current one is recorded immediately below this note.

strongbox words: oliael-gilax-lamael

## Deployment

Quillbase enforces role-based access on every wiki page, so releases must be coordinated with the permissions sync job. Deploy during the standing Tuesday window; the sync runs hourly and a mid-sync rollout can leave editors locked out of their own spaces. After the artifact lands, verify the role cache rebuilds before announcing the release. Rollbacks are safe as long as the schema version matches. The production instance ships with these configuration values.

config for hahaf-yahip:
[oliwyn]
host = oliwyn.qorvellabs.corp
user = oliwyn_svc
database = oliwyn_prod

### Key Ceremony — Item 12 (Release Manager)

Confirm the escrow key covering the Thornvale orders database, including rows flagged by the soft-delete mechanism (deleted_at column). The restore runbook must demonstrate that soft-deleted orders are excluded from replays unless explicitly requested. Witness signatures collected, envelope sealed, and the ceremony log updated. Access to the escrow copy during an emergency restore requires the recovery passphrase, recorded on the line below.

unlock words, fawig-bagef: olidor-holir-istox-holath-tamys-quenion-giliel

CI note: slow autocomplete index on Perryvale staging. The rebuild job for the suggestion index now takes ~40 minutes, up from 6. Cause was an unbounded n-gram expansion introduced in the tokenizer refactor — not malicious, but worth a security pass since it's a potential resource-exhaustion vector on untrusted input. Cap is now enforced at four grams. The affected pipeline run is identified below.

trace token, fawep-yafof: htk4_8486